Late March 2026 Release Notes

Highlights

A release focused on smoother LOTO workflows, better reliability across key integrations, and cleaner admin controls.

LOTO improvements

  • Faster key management: a new flow for removing a keyed lock from a location, so teams can cleanly update key assignments without workarounds. (Flow for removing a Keyed Lock from a Location)
  • Smarter LOTO lock-on flow: when shifting a location from Energized to De‑Energized, the first worker is prompted to add a lock, ensuring the location is secured and properly tracked. (Add LOTO Lock + Key Trackable to LOTO Location)
  • Clearer key location context in group boxes: keys now surface where the associated keyed lock actually lives, not just where the key is assigned. (On a Group LOTO Box Table View - Keys should show where the associated Keyed Lock is instead of where they’re Assigned)
  • Bug fix: prevents duplicate lock/key creation when an existing lock/key is entered during the Add Key flow. (If an exsiting Lock/Key is entered in the Add Key Flow - it still creates the Lock/Key)

Integrations

  • Autodesk setup is simpler: removes the need to manually enter a client ID and client secret during setup. (update autodesk integration to remove need to enter clientid and clientsecret)
  • Autodesk accuracy fix: corrects single-line drawing point placement so drawings line up the way teams expect. (autodesk - single line drawing points aren’t in the right place)
  • Fieldwire sync fix: resolves cases where a location’s energized state was not being set properly during location sync. (fieldwire - energized doesn’t get set on location sync)

Admin + settings

  • New admin controls: organization admins can now toggle Badge Studio settings and enable/disable LOTO at the org level. (add toggle for badge studio settings and loto enabled on org admin)

Platform reliability

  • Improved device lifecycle tracking: dispatches an event when a modem’s CCID is updated, improving downstream visibility and automation triggers. (dispatch event when modem ccid updated - ruby code)
